Description

A waiver or release is the intentional and voluntary act of relinquishing something, such as a known right to sue a person or organization for an injury. The term waiver is sometimes used to refer a document that is signed before any damages actually occur. A release is sometimes used to refer a document that is executed after an injury has occurred.

Courts vary in their approach to enforcing releases depending on the particular facts of each case, the effect of the release on other statutes and laws, and the view of the court of the benefits of releases as a matter of public policy. Many courts will invalidate documents signed on behalf of minors. Also, Courts do not permit persons to waive their responsibility when they have exercised gross negligence or misconduct that is intentional or criminal in nature. Such an agreement would be deemed to be against public policy because it would encourage dangerous and illegal behavior.

Travis Texas Release from Liability by Adult Regarding Participation in a Fitness Program — Personal Trainer Waiver is a legal document that aims to protect personal trainers and fitness facilities from potential liabilities arising from injuries or accidents that may occur during the participation in fitness programs. This waiver is specifically designed for adults who voluntarily choose to engage in physical activities led by personal trainers in Travis, Texas. The Travis Texas Release from Liability by Adult Regarding Participation in a Fitness Program — Personal Trainer Waiver serves as a contractual agreement between the participant and the fitness facility/personal trainer, acknowledging the potential risks associated with physical exercise and absolving the trainer or facility from any legal responsibility in case of injuries, illnesses, or accidents that may occur. It is important to note that this waiver does not exempt negligence on the part of the personal trainer or facility. There might be several variations or types of the Travis Texas Release from Liability by Adult Regarding Participation in a Fitness Program — Personal Trainer Waiver, which could include: 1. General Liability Waiver: This type of waiver covers a broad spectrum of potential risks associated with fitness programs, including minor injuries, accidents, and liability arising from the equipment or premises. 2. Medical Authorization Waiver: In certain cases, participants may need to provide their medical history or authorize the personal trainer to seek emergency medical treatment if necessary. This specific waiver ensures legal compliance and keeps all relevant medical information on file. 3. Hold Harmless Agreement: A hold harmless agreement is often included within the waiver, which states that the participant will not hold the personal trainer or the fitness facility responsible for any bodily injury, property damage, or other losses that may arise during the fitness program. 4. Informed Consent Waiver: Informed consent waivers typically require participants to acknowledge that they have received all necessary information regarding the fitness program, including any risks associated with specific exercises, and fully understand the potential implications. While the Travis Texas Release from Liability by Adult Regarding Participation in a Fitness Program — Personal Trainer Waiver provides legal protection, it is advisable for both participants and trainers to prioritize safety during training sessions and ensure all equipment is used properly. Moreover, it is recommended to consult a legal expert to ensure that the waiver meets all specific legal requirements and offers the necessary protection. The waiver should be signed and dated by both parties involved before the commencement of any fitness program to establish a clear understanding and agreement regarding liability.
